Did you know that Chess originated in India many hundreds of years ago? We've
got everything you need to get started playing chess - the rules, some hints and
tips, and even two printable boards and sets of pieces! Chess for kids

A Quick Little Something To Play...
Play the First Name Game. Everybody has a piece of paper and a pencil.
Choose a name randomly (shorter for younger children, longer for older
kids) and write it down the left hand side of the page, one letter under
another. Now give everybody 5 minutes to write down as many first names
as they can think of which begin with the letters in that name. More
